Definitions
Noun
- 1 The study of symbolic representation, especially of the origin and meaning of Scripture types. countable, uncountable
- 2 classification according to general type wordnet
- 3 The systematic classification of the types of something according to their common characteristics. countable, uncountable
- 4 The result of the classification of things according to their characteristics. countable, uncountable
- 5 Classification of languages according to their linguistic trait (as opposed to ancestrality like Romance languages). countable, uncountable

Etymology
From type + -ology.
